PFC Gerrit Seyfi Walker Erkan

August 10, 2000 - February 2, 2022

Private First Class Gerrit Seyfi Walker Erkan passed in his Cosby, Tennessee home on February 02,2022, at the young age of 21. Private First Class Gerrit Seyfi Walker Erkan was born on August 10,2000 in Patchogue, NY to Michele and Seyfi Erkan. He is survived by his sister Krystal, brother Brian, sister Ashley, niece Savannah, nephew Daniel, niece Ava, niece Kay-Lani, niece Gemma, Uncle David, Aunt Jamie, cousin Brittany, cousin Hailee, cousin Robbie, cousin Raelin, second cousins Marcus and Anthony. Private First Class Gerrit Seyfi Walker Erkan was preceded in death by his grandmother Linda whom he loved, cherished and admired, his grandfather Edward who served in the Marines during Vietnam and his Step grandfather Daniel who served in the United States Army. Private First Class Gerrit Seyfi Walker Erkan graduated from Cocke County High School with state honors in 2019. He attended Walter State University for one year in Morristown, Tennessee before he decided to enlist in the Army National Guard with Unit Detachment 1 Troop A Support Squadron 278th Armed Calvary Regiment in New Tazewell, Tennessee in May 2000. He enrolled as a Heavy Wheeled Vehicle Driver. Private First Class Gerrit Seyfi Walker Erkan was special to everyone he crossed paths with, he was funny, intelligent, loving, artistic and with the biggest heart of gold. He enjoyed playing the Violin and sang beautifully. He mastered the art of basket weaving after having just one lesson with his grandmother Linda. He loved the outdoors and the glorious Mountain scenery that Tennessee had to offer. He will be deeply missed by his family, friends and all that knew him. Family and friends will gather at Kyker Funeral Homes, Sweetwater, on Wednesday February 09, 2022 from 12:00 P.M. until 1:00 P.M. A graveside service will follow at 1:30 P.M. in the Sweetwater Memorial Park with full Military Honors. Kyker Funeral Homes, Sweetwater, in charge of arrangements. www.kykerfuneralhomes.com
